2019 Ghost Town Run Pics!

GTT ’19 was epic!

We had a great group and a great time on a fantastic journey.

Along the way there was sunshine, a bit of hail, a lot of rain, a lot of mud, some snow, one broken sway bar mount taking out one hard brake line, one shredded sidewall, one snow stuck, a few mud stucks, dust, snowball fights, sledding, snow angel making, a major washout to overcome, people getting worried about being low on fuel, ghost towns, trains, mines, campfires, great wet desert and pine smells, the muddiest JL on record anywhere on the planet to date and smiles all around!

I want to thank everyone who attended! It was great to see each of you and I hope to see you all again soon.
